I'm using an iPad and I LOVE the Lose It app. There are plenty of foods that aren't on there so you just have to create a food. You put down how many calories it is per serving and then it stores it for you. I now rarely have to put something in because I already have it in my library of foods.

I love my Loseit! as well, I have been using it for about 18 months, I'd guess. I add lots of custom foods and recipes, but the longer I use it the less time it takes, because it reflects my cookbook/pantry more and more. It's simple to use and while not perfect (I hate having to make a cookie recipe and calculate a cup of sugar in teaspoons!) it is more than adequate and a heck of a lot better than a pen and paper!
